Do I Need to Automate Delivery Right Now?

Automation is not a badge of legitimacy. If you're fulfilling a handful of orders a month and the runbook is "I send a link within an hour," you don't have a delivery problem—you have a case of FOMO. The digital product market is projected to reach $848.5 billion by 2027, according to MVST's research, so the temptation to scale fast is real. But scaling before your manual process is solid is how you get twenty abandoned carts in a weekend.

The trigger for automation isn't volume alone. It's any of these: delays that have cost you a sale or a refund request, errors like sending the wrong file version, or support emails that ask "where is my download?" more than once a week. When you see those, manual delivery is no longer just cheap—it's actively costing you trust.

How Do I Find the Tasks Worth Automating?

Start with a low-tech audit. List every step between "customer pays" and "customer gets value." Then mark each step with two labels: how often it happens, and how badly it breaks. This isn't about being exhaustive; it's about finding the bottleneck.

Most solo founders find the same pattern: the step that breaks is the one where you rely on your brain. Sending an email is a mechanical action. Remembering to send it at 3am is a brain action. That's the candidate for automation.

Also notice the tasks that don't fit into automation at all—the ones that require judgment or a human voice. If someone asks "does this course work for beginners?", no email sequence can answer that well, and it shouldn't try. Which Tasks Actually Deserve Automation?

A task is worth automating when it meets three tests: it happens often, it breaks expensively, and the customer expects an instant response. If all three are true, automate it. If one is false, you'll likely get more value from improving your manual flow.

StepKeep manual whenAutomate when
Sending download linkYou personalize every message and sell to a small listBuyers expect instant access, orders come in at all hours
Payment receiptYour payment tool already handles itYou're adding extra instructions or next-step links
Access codes / passwordsAccess is by invite or permission onlyMany buyers need the same self-serve access
Refunds / cancellationsYou want to talk customers out of leavingA clear policy lets you let them go without back-and-forth
Support repliesQuestions vary and your answers matterYou've answered the same question at least five times; script a saved reply

Start with the one task that failed you the most in the last two weeks. A single reliable automation is likely to give you back more time than the next five combined.

What's the Catch? When Should I Hold Off?

Picture this: a solo founder sets up an email sequence to send download links, but the file host changes. For a month, every new customer gets a 404, and nobody notices because the inbox is quiet—too quiet. That's automation's hidden cost: it doesn't fix a broken process; it makes the breakage faster and less visible.

The founder in that story would have caught the error immediately if delivery were manual—the confusion would have showed up in an email, and a human would have deleted the wrong link and re-sent the file. But automation let the problem fester until it became an avalanche of angry support requests.

Automation also has an emotional cost. In the early days, your customers are your first fans. A personal follow-up—"let me know if you get stuck"—can be the reason they recommend you. If you automate that away to save two minutes, you might save time and lose the relationship. This isn't a reason to skip automation entirely. It's a reason to keep a human-touch step on purpose, not by accident.

Finally, every integration you add has a maintenance bill. Fee changes, file paths, email providers—each one can break silently. If you add three tools because a blog post said to, you're now a small IT department instead of a founder.

What Does a Minimal Automated Flow Look Like?

A minimal flow has only three steps: trigger, deliver, follow up. Anything more is maintenance you're not ready to own yet. The simplest version looks like this: buyer pays → your platform triggers an email with the secure download link and a few words from you → 24 hours later, a follow-up asks "did you get what you needed?" If they reply that they're stuck, you get a ping and go help.

Notice what's not in that flow: no complex tagging, no abandoned-cart recovery on day one, no cross-sells. The point is to move the one awkward step into the background so you can spend that hour improving the product.

You can reassess in a month: if you're still sending more than a few "where is my access?" emails, that's a signal to move the access step earlier or make the email clearer. If the follow-up messages are generating good replies, keep them. If they're ignored, turn them off. How Do I Know It's Working—or Worth the Hassle?

Set one simple metric: fewer support emails about delivery—and be honest about the baseline. Count the "where is my download" emails for two weeks before automation, then for two weeks after. If they drop, you're on the right track.

Then look at your own time. Are you actually spending less time on fulfillment, or just time maintaining the automation? If the latter, you automated the wrong thing—or automated too early.

A better sign is a customer saying "that was fast" or "love the little follow-up." That feedback doesn't show up in a dashboard, but it's the reason you're automating in the first place.

Automation is a tool for reclaiming attention, not a prize for being a "real business." The threshold isn't technical sophistication; it's whether a manual step is costing you sales or waking you up at night. Start with a two-week audit, pick one painful step, automate it simply, and then measure whether your life got quieter. If it didn't, don't be afraid to switch it off.
